DeepSeek, a Chinese AI startup, has sent shockwaves through the tech world with its ChatGPT competitor, DeepSeek-R1. With share prices dropping significantly in companies involved in both the data centre supply chain and the energy sector, one can expect DeepSeek ripple effects on other IT enabled and non-IT enabled sectors.
Deepseek V1's strategic release right after President Trump's inauguration last week questions United States' AI leadership during a pivotal moment in U.S. as several people reacted to this new development with widespread uncertainty. However, one thing remains clear that the newly launched AI model is cost-effective.
This cost-effectiveness has raised questions about the sustainability of massive investments in AI infrastructure, including that for data centres and energy consumption.
WHAT EXACTLY HAS HAPPENED?
Deepseek V1 development has showcased reduced GPU requirements by 95%[1], enabling AI models to run on gaming GPUs. This challenges a company like Nvidia that dominates the AI infrastructure through its expensive data centre GPUs.
